Analysis

The most recent figure for lebanon — paper and paperboard, excluding newsprint — import value in Cameroon is 4 1000 USD, measured in 2017. That is the lowest value across all 12 years on record.

That represents a change of down 94.9% over ten years.

Over the whole period, lebanon — paper and paperboard, excluding newsprint — import value in Cameroon peaked at 229 1000 USD in 2014 and was at its lowest, 4 1000 USD, in 2016.

Cameroon ranks 53rd of 57 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
